CAO LEADERSHIP CAO recently elected and installed officers for 2014-2015. Serving CAO during the coming year are: * Dr. Wanda Claro, President * Dr. Todd Walkow, President-elect * Dr. Andrew Harner, Secretary/ Treasurer CAO was also pleased to present the 2014 Distinguished Service Award to Dr. Ron Jawor on October 4 in Anaheim. Dr. Jawor has served the orthodontic profession well in many capacities over the course of 40 years, and he continues to practice in Newport Beach, CA. ORTHODONTIC ASSISTANT PERMIT (OAP) PROGRAM CAO continues to offer its exclusive OAP program to orthodontists interested in assisting staff members to prepare for the final examination to become certified as an assistant qualified to perform an expanded scope of orthodontic assistant duties. CAO is exploring options for delivering new and innovative training assistance to member offices that have purchased the program. PEER REVIEW CALIBRATION CAO again sponsored its annual orthodontic Peer Review Calibration Workshop. The session was held on Friday, October 24th, at the Tri-County Dental Society in Riverside, CA. Over 17 orthodontists became re-calibrated, and a number of first-time orthodontists participated to become calibrated. Peer Review is a valuable service provided to those members who experience a patient complaint.
